The ADA cryptocurrency project is linked to the Cardano platform, which is a blockchain network designed to support smart contracts and decentralized applications (DApps). It was developed to be a more efficient and sustainable alternative to Ethereum, focusing on security, scalability, and environmental sustainability through the use of a Proof of Stake (PoS) mechanism instead of Proof of Work.
Key features of the Cardano (ADA) project:
1. Ouroboros PoS mechanism: Consumes less energy compared to Bitcoin and Ethereum.
2. Multi-layered architecture: Separates financial transactions from smart contracts to enhance performance and security.
3. Scalable smart contracts: Through its Plutus platform.
4. Decentralization and security: Relies on its community to manage the network through decentralized governance.
5. Global partnership projects: Especially in the fields of finance, education, and government services, particularly in Africa.
ADA is the native digital currency of the Cardano network, used for transactions, paying fees, and participating in governance by voting on network updates.
